Michael Pitts+FollowClemson football’s big fan event canceled for 2026Clemson fans, the annual Recruiting Wrap Up event—where you’d usually meet the new Tigers and hear from Coach Swinney—won’t happen in 2026. The timing just doesn’t work anymore, with the transfer portal, NIL changes, and staff shakeups all crowding January. This event has been a tradition for 18 years and also raised over $1.2 million for student scholarships. The Fort Hill Clemson Club says they’ll look for new ways to support students, but it’s unclear if the Wrap Up will return in 2027. Chad Williams+FollowKlubnik’s Emotional Exit vs Penn StateTough way for Cade Klubnik to close out his Tiger days—falling to Penn State in the Pinstripe Bowl. Klubnik was visibly emotional postgame, reflecting on four years with Clemson and wishing he could’ve gone out with a win. Still, he made history, passing Tajh Boyd for most career completions and joining the 10,000-yard club. Next season, it’s a new era for the Tigers at QB. Jeffrey Armstrong+FollowClemson’s fake punt in the snow: What happened?Clemson’s attempt at a fake punt in the snowy Pinstripe Bowl was pure chaos—no one seemed to know what was going on, least of all the intended receiver. The punter launched a pass to safety Ronan Hanafin, who didn’t even look for the ball and dove on it like it was a fumble. With snow falling at Yankee Stadium and both teams playing for pride, this blunder turned into the most talked-about moment of the game. Have you ever seen a play go this wrong?
